Developer Guide ############### Configure API for other environment =================================== The ALeRCE client can be modified to request other APIs (for example local or develop APIs). To change the default behavior we have two ways, as initialization parameters or calling a method to change the routes. As initialization parameters ------------------------------ You can pass parameters to the `Alerce` class constructor to set the parameters for API connection. .. code-block:: python alerce = Alerce(ZTF_API_URL="https://localhost:5000") From a dictionary object ---------------------- You can pass parameters to the `Alerce` class from a dictionary object. .. code-block:: python my_config = { "ZTF_API_URL": "https://localhost:5000" } alerce = Alerce() alerce.load_config_from_object(my_config) Routes that can be modified ---------------------------- The examples changes the default ZTF api, but there are other API and routes that can be modified, all the routes are the following .. list-table:: Routes :widths: 20 25 55 :header-rows: 1 * - Variable - Default - Description * - ZTF_API_URL - http://api.alerce.online/ztf/v1 - ALeRCE ZTF API route. * - ZTF_ROUTES - { 'objects':'/objects', 'single_object':'/objects/%s', 'detections':'/objects/%s/detections', 'non_detections':'/objects/%s/non_detections', 'lightcurve':'/objects/%s/lightcurve', 'magstats':'/objects/%s/magstats', 'probabilities': '/objects/%s/probabilities' } - Dictionary with query type and route, with %s as wildcard for object id * - CATSHTM_API_URL - http://catshtm.alerce.online - ALeRCE catsHTM API base url. * - CATSHTM_ROUTES - { "conesearch": "/conesearch", "conesearch_all": "/conesearch_all", "crossmatch": "/crossmatch", "crossmatch_all": "/crossmatch_all" } - ALeRCE catsHTM routes. * - AVRO_URL - http://avro.alerce.online - ZTF AVRO/Stamps API * - AVRO_ROUTES - { "get_stamp": "/get_stamp", } - ZTF AVRO/Stamps API Routes How to contribute ================= We are open to contributions in new features or fixing issues. To send a contribution add the #IssueNumber in the Pull Request (PR) for Issue tracker, the PR then will be assigned to the team to be reviewed. Steps to create a Pull Request ------------------------------ 1. Fork the repository 2. Create a branch if necessary 3. Fix the issue or add new feature 4. Push changed to personal repository 5. `Create a PR ` to the *alercebroker* repository For a detailed guide check `this link `_
